🏙️ City Map The City of Helmguard - Settlement Map - RC
The City of Helmguard is one of the larger settlements in all of Harvarrlan. Standing sentinel on the mighty Helm River, that runs near the entire length of the kingdom, the city has been at the forefront of the struggle between the armies of man and the elves of the Crimson Woods to the south east.

🏛️ Building Map Map 737 - Gray Bison Manor
In the shadowed outskirts of Ardennia, a city famed for its majestic architecture and bustling marketplaces, lies the foreboding estate of the Bison family. Gray Bison Manor, surrounded by thickets of dark woods, serves as a facade for the dark secrets harbored within. The Bisons, a seemingly noble and esteemed family of five, are the clandestine puppeteers of the city’s underworld, orchestrating a web of crime that ensnares the city in fear and mystery.

⚔️ Encounter Map [OC] Lakeside Rest [31x48]
Hey all! You can check out this map and it's may variations over here! or any of my other 250+ maps!
"The villages of the massive Great Lake surround the body of water, spanning miles in every direction as the crow flies. Many had their first foundational buildings crafted from repurposed seafaring vessels, and in no time at all the coast was peppered with fishing villages and growing communities.
Each village may rely on the endless bounty of fish from the waters, but each have become unique in both culture and their culinary offerings, taverns proudly boasting of their special recipes on the various species netted and caught by the local fishermen or trapped by baited cages.
Due to the villages' self-sufficient nature, tourism has naturally formed, with travelers seeking a relaxing atmosphere and the best food in the region. It is said that if one travels the coast, you will never go hungry, and you will never eat the same meal twice!"

✏️ Work In Progress House Generator: Furniture [WIP][NoAI]
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ification
Hello mappers,
I have finally managed to get the furniture to work. I used a simple technique where I classified each furniture with a specific placement goal, so the system is easily extendable. I do plan to add the feature to add your own furniture to the generator, so it's possible to stay consistent with your style. Right now, it's just Mark Gosbell's greyscale pack (you can find it on itch), which I extended with my own additions.
